Compare commits

..

2 Commits

Author SHA1 Message Date
renhaoting 52192d09f8 中奖记录 体现两个页面UI- 初步 2025-11-24 11:16:55 +08:00
renhaoting 80b4533462 withdraw record两个act 2025-11-21 19:30:36 +08:00
6 changed files with 19 additions and 18 deletions

View File

@ -20,23 +20,23 @@ class WinRecordsActivity : AppViewsActivity<ViewBinding, UiState, ViewModel>(),
override fun inflateViewBinding(inflater: LayoutInflater) = ViewBinding.inflate(inflater)
override fun ViewBinding.initViews() {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un ViewBinding.initListeners() {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un ViewBinding.initObservers() {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un ViewBinding.onUiStateCollect(uiState: UiState) {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un onTabIsDarkFont(isDarkFont: Boolean) {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}

View File

@ -3,7 +3,7 @@ package com.gamedog.vididin.features.withdraw
import android.app.Activity
class DefaultWithdrawRouter: WithdrawRouter {
override fun startActivity() {
WithDrawActivity.Companion.startActivity()
override fun startActivity(activity: Activity) {
WithDrawActivity.Companion.startActivity(activity)
}
}

View File

@ -4,7 +4,6 @@ import android.app.Activity
import android.content.Intent
import android.view.LayoutInflater
import androidx.activity.viewModels
import com.ama.core.architecture.BaseApp
import com.ama.core.architecture.appBase.AppViewsActivity
import com.gamedog.vididin.main.interfaces.OnTabStyleListener
import dagger.hilt.android.AndroidEntryPoint
@ -21,30 +20,29 @@ class WithDrawActivity : AppViewsActivity<ViewBinding, UiState, ViewModel>(), On
override fun inflateViewBinding(inflater: LayoutInflater) = ViewBinding.inflate(inflater)
override fun ViewBinding.initViews() {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un ViewBinding.initListeners() {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un ViewBinding.initObservers() {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un ViewBinding.onUiStateCollect(uiState: UiState) {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
override fun onTabIsDarkFont(isDarkFont: Boolean) {
TODO("Not yet implemented")
//TODO("Not yet implemented")
}
companion object {
internal fun startActivity() {
val appContext = BaseApp.appContext()
appContext.startActivity(Intent(appContext.applicationContext, WithDrawActivity::class.java))
internal fun startActivity(activity: Activity) {
activity.startActivity(Intent(activity.applicationContext, WithDrawActivity::class.java))
}
}

View File

@ -1,7 +1,7 @@
package com.gamedog.vididin.features.withdraw
import android.app.Activity
interface WithdrawRouter {
fun startActivity()
fun startActivity(activity: Activity)
}

View File

@ -80,6 +80,8 @@
<color name="white_alpha_99">#99FFFFFF</color>
<color name="yellow_00">#FFFEE000</color>
<color name="green_54">#FF00FF54</color>
<color name="red_00_dark">#FF783100</color>
<color name="red_10_dark">#FF872D10</color>
</resources>

View File

@ -37,6 +37,7 @@
<string name="record_lost_item_title">Que pena mesmo!</string>
<string name="record_lost_item_desc">Sorteio 333 - Grupo de 10</string>
<string name="record_win_item_desc">Sorteio 333 - Grupo de 100</string>
<string name="zero_menu_records">Meus Prêmios</string>
</resources>